Oakfield Academy
Sylvia Crescent, Totton, Southampton SO40 3LN
Oakfield Academy is an academy. It has 27 staff (about 20 FTEs), including 10 teachers (about 9 FTEs). The present school opened in 2019.
Particular strengths include Qualified teachers and Unfilled vacancies. Relative weaknesses include Staff development and Assistant:teacher ratio.

Unfilled vacancies: Excellent. The proportion of unfilled or temporarily filled teaching positions is 0%, which is very low compared to other schools.
Qualified teachers: Excellent. The proportion of qualified teachers is about 100%, which is very high compared to other schools.
Pupil:teacher ratio: About average. The number of pupils per teacher is about 21.3, which is roughly average compared to other schools.
Assistant:teacher ratio: Below average. The number of assistants per teacher is about 0.66, which is quite low compared to other schools.
Staff development: Poor. Reported staff development spend is £375 per teacher per year, which is very low compared to other schools.
